Nicolás Maduro announces electric rationing throughout the country

Before the recent blackouts that have affected Venezuela, and as a measure to recover in full the supply system, President Maduro indicated this Wednesday that a rationing plan will be established throughout the territory

Venezuelan President Nicolás Maduro announced on Wednesday that before the alleged attacks perpetrated on the national electricity system a special cargo management plan will be established that is not more than a rationing program.

After indicating that the second blackout lived in the early hours of the Tuesday March 26 was allegedly caused by a fire in the Guri dam, Maduro said they are working together government agencies, Corpoelec and the Ministry of Electric Energy for the total recovery of the system.

It should be mentioned that since this Monday, March 25, the country has suffered constant failures of the electricity service. In some states the service has not yet standardized, especially in those located to the West of Venezuela, like the State of Zulia.

The blackouts have affected the normal development of activities in the country. Maduro said in his statement that they are working to repair the equipment that was severely damaged by the alleged new attack made by a sniper that would have fired at the installations of the electric power generating system, leaving in dark almost 90% of the Venezuelan territory.

Citizens should be aware of upcoming government announcements about the rationing plan that will be applied while the equipments and the system are repaired to restore the electric service.
